Graham Ryder: The Geologist Who Mapped the Moon's History

The study of our Moon requires a meticulous blend of geology and astrophysics to decode the history of the solar system. Few individuals contributed as significantly to this field as Graham Ryder (1949–2002), an English geologist and lunar scientist whose work helped define our understanding of the lunar surface and the violent history of the inner planets.

Academic Foundation and Early Career

Graham Ryder's journey into planetary science began in Wales, where he earned his Bachelor of Science (BSc) from the University of Wales, Swansea, in 1970. He furthered his expertise in the United States, obtaining a PhD in geology from Michigan State University in 1974. To refine his specialization, he completed post-doctoral research at the Smithsonian Astrophysical Observatory.

Ryder's professional career was deeply intertwined with the legacy of the Apollo missions. He worked at the NASA Johnson Space Center within the Lunar Curatorial Facility for Northrup Services Inc. Between 1978 and 1982, he played a critical role in assembling the catalogues and guides for the Apollo lunar samples, ensuring that the precious materials brought back from the Moon were systematically documented for the global scientific community.

Contributions to Lunar Science

From 1983 onward, Ryder served as a staff scientist at the Lunar and Planetary Institute in Houston, Texas. His research focused on several core pillars of lunar geology:

  • Mare Volcanism: Investigating the history of the lunar "maria" (the large, dark, basaltic plains on the Moon).
  • Petrology: The study of the origin and composition of lunar rocks, specifically focusing on highland rocks and breccias (rocks composed of fragmented pieces of older rocks).
  • Lunar Bombardment: Analyzing the chronology of impacts that shaped the lunar surface.

Ryder was a prominent advocate of the 3.8 Ga Cataclysmic Bombardment theory. This hypothesis suggests that approximately 3.8 billion years ago (Ga), the Moon and the inner planets experienced a sudden, intense period of mass impacts.

Legacy and Honors

Despite his untimely death in 2002 due to complications from esophageal cancer, Ryder's impact on planetary science continues to be recognized through numerous honors. In 2003, the Meteoritical Society posthumously awarded him the Barringer Medal.

His name lives on through several institutional tributes, including the Paul Pellas-Graham Ryder Award from the Meteoritical Society and the Graham Ryder Memorial Fund at Michigan State University. Most notably, his contributions are immortalized on the lunar surface itself via the Ryder crater, located at 44.5°S, 143.2°E, east of the crater Pauli.
